EDITORS COMMENTS
This photograph, taken by the renowned Russian photographer Sergey Mikhaylovich Prokudin-Gorsky in 1909, showcases a typical Olonetsk man in the town of Vytegra during the Russian Empire. The man, dressed in traditional attire, stands full-length against the backdrop of a wooden bridge and the Mariinskii Canal. His facial hair, thick and full, is a striking contrast to his simple, white shirt and dark trousers. The sepia tones of the image add a timeless quality, transporting us back to a bygone era. Prokudin-Gorsky, a pioneer in the field of color photography, captured this ethnographic portrait as part of his extensive album, 'Views along the Mariinskii Canal and river system, Russian Empire.' This photograph is a testament to the rich cultural heritage of Russia and Ukraine, and serves as a reminder of the meeting of frontiers between the old world and the modern age. The image is now part of the prestigious collections of the Library of Congress in Washington D.C., and continues to inspire and intrigue viewers with its historic significance.
